Eligibility for Medicare and Medicaid



In terms of eligibility, both Medicare and Medicaid come with distinct requirements.
If you are unsure about whether you are eligible, take a moment to review the following:


  • Age limit for Medicare is generally 65 and older.

  • People below 65 can also qualify for Medicare if they have certain disabilities.

  • Medicaid is dependent on income level and assists those with low resources.

  • Part D covers prescription medications and is voluntary but highly beneficial.

  • Other options such as Medicare Advantage may include expanded benefits.
